Make CppAsString2() more visible in c.h.

For some reason this standard C string-processing hack was buried in an
NLS-related section of c.h.  Put it beside CppAsString() so that people
are more likely to find it and not be tempted to reinvent local copies,
as I nearly did.  And provide a more helpful comment, too.

/*
* CppAsString
* Convert the argument to a string, using the C preprocessor.
* CppAsString2
* Convert the argument to a string, after one round of macro expansion.
* CppConcat
* Concatenate two arguments together, using the C preprocessor.
*
@ -157,6 +159,7 @@
* backward compatibility with existing PostgreSQL code.
*/
#define CppAsString(identifier) #identifier
#define CppAsString2(x) CppAsString(x)
#define CppConcat(x, y) x##y
